Lesson 2

Origins Of Yoga Nidra

In this session, we embark on a historical journey tracing the origins of Yoga Nidra. From its roots in ancient Indian scriptures like the Upanishads to references in epics like the Mahabharata and Devīmāhātmya, we explore its evolution. Moving through time, it becomes intertwined with Shaiva and Buddhist tantra and later merges with Western relaxation techniques. Figures like Swami Satyananda Saraswati and Dennis Boyes play crucial roles in shaping its modern form. This session highlights the rich history behind Yoga Nidra, connecting ancient wisdom with contemporary well-being practices, and paving the way for inner peace and transformation through this practice.

Lesson 5

Yoga Nidra Session - 2

In this Yoga Nidra practice session, we focus on releasing mental tensions, characterized by a racing mind or restlessness. The key stage employed to address this tension involves directing attention to the breath or engaging in breath counting. This stage activates the parasympathetic nervous system, counteracting the stress-inducing "fight or flight" response and fostering a reduction in stress and anxiety. As practitioners immerse themselves in the breath, it acts as an anchor, quieting the incessant mental chatter and wandering thoughts, leading to a calmer, more serene mind.

Lesson 8

Yoga Nidra- As The Secret Of Transformation

In this session, we delve into the transformative potential of Yoga Nidra beyond relaxation, exploring how it reshapes personalities and facilitates inner change. By accessing the receptive hypnagogic state, Yoga Nidra taps into the subconscious and unconscious minds, influencing thoughts and behaviors beneath our conscious awareness. Through the concept of Sankalpa, a positive mental resolution, we learn how to harness this state to instill powerful directives deep within the subconscious. Sankalpa serves as a guiding force, directing us towards our ideal selves and fostering positive changes in thoughts, behaviors, and life choices. It's a tool for personal transformation, offering the opportunity to manifest our aspirations and shape our destinies.
